Web Apps - List Functions

Descrizione per Elencare le funzioni per un sito Web o uno slot di distribuzione.

GET https://management.azure.com/subscriptions/{subscriptionId}/resourceGroups/{resourceGroupName}/providers/Microsoft.Web/sites/{name}/functions?api-version=2023-12-01

Parametri dell'URI

Nome In Necessario Tipo Descrizione
name
path True

string

Nome sito.

resourceGroupName
path True

string

Nome del gruppo di risorse a cui appartiene la risorsa.

Regex pattern: ^[-\w\._\(\)]+[^\.]$

subscriptionId
path True

string

L'ID sottoscrizione di Azure. Si tratta di una stringa in formato GUID (ad esempio 000000000-0000-0000-0000-0000-000000000000).

api-version
query True

string

Versione API

Risposte

Nome Tipo Descrizione
200 OK

FunctionEnvelopeCollection

Informazioni sulla funzione restituite.

404 Not Found

La funzione con ID {functionName} non è in esecuzione.

Other Status Codes

DefaultErrorResponse

servizio app risposta di errore.

Sicurezza

azure_auth

Flusso OAuth2 di Azure Active Directory

Type: oauth2
Flow: implicit
Authorization URL: https://login.microsoftonline.com/common/oauth2/authorize

Scopes

Nome Descrizione
user_impersonation rappresentare l'account utente

Definizioni

Nome Descrizione
DefaultErrorResponse

servizio app risposta di errore.

Details
Error

Modello di errore.

FunctionEnvelope

Informazioni sulla funzione.

FunctionEnvelopeCollection

Raccolta di elementi di informazioni sulla funzione Kudu.

DefaultErrorResponse

servizio app risposta di errore.

Nome Tipo Descrizione
error

Error

Modello di errore.

Details

Nome Tipo Descrizione
code

string

Stringa standardizzata per identificare l'errore a livello di codice.

message

string

Descrizione dettagliata dell'errore e informazioni di debug.

target

string

Descrizione dettagliata dell'errore e informazioni di debug.

Error

Modello di errore.

Nome Tipo Descrizione
code

string

Stringa standardizzata per identificare l'errore a livello di codice.

details

Details[]

Errori dettagliati.

innererror

string

Altre informazioni per eseguire il debug dell'errore.

message

string

Descrizione dettagliata dell'errore e informazioni di debug.

target

string

Descrizione dettagliata dell'errore e informazioni di debug.

FunctionEnvelope

Informazioni sulla funzione.

Nome Tipo Descrizione
id

string

ID risorsa.

kind

string

Tipo di risorsa.

name

string

Nome risorsa.

properties.config

object

Informazioni di configurazione.

properties.config_href

string

URI di configurazione.

properties.files

object

Elenco di file.

properties.function_app_id

string

ID app per le funzioni.

properties.href

string

URI della funzione.

properties.invoke_url_template

string

URL di chiamata

properties.isDisabled

boolean

Ottiene o imposta un valore che indica se la funzione è disabilitata

properties.language

string

Linguaggio della funzione

properties.script_href

string

URI script.

properties.script_root_path_href

string

URI del percorso radice dello script.

properties.secrets_file_href

string

URI del file segreti.

properties.test_data

string

Dati di test usati durante il test tramite il portale di Azure.

properties.test_data_href

string

URI dei dati di test.

type

string

Tipo di risorsa.

FunctionEnvelopeCollection

Raccolta di elementi di informazioni sulla funzione Kudu.

Nome Tipo Descrizione
nextLink

string

Collegamento alla pagina successiva delle risorse.

value

FunctionEnvelope[]

Raccolta di risorse.